In the light of the widening impact of the novel coronavirus, the Australian Department of Health has released a factsheet for primary and community health workers which provides key information on the disease including how to deal with patients who meet either epidemiological or clinical criteria. It is part of a suite of resources accessible via Novel coronavirus (2019-nCoV) resources which provide guidance on the disease itself, the current situation and how to identify symptoms and exposure history. Given the fact that the full clinical spectrum of the disease is not known, health professionals are being urged to use clinical and public health judgement to determine if there is a need to test patients who do not meet epidemiological or clinical criteria.
